Wallace Rockhole is a very remote community in Northern Territory, with postcode 0872. It lies roughly 1318 km from Darwin, classified by the ABS as very remote Australia. The area is administered by MacDonnell.

According to the 2021 Census, Wallace Rockhole has a population of 87 with a median age of 28. The median weekly household income is $849, below the NT average. The unemployment rate is 37.5%, higher than the NT average. The Indigenous population is 82 (94.3% of residents).

Housing in Wallace Rockhole includes a median weekly rent of $40, 27 total dwellings. Housing costs in the area sit below the NT average. Rental properties account for 100.0% of dwellings.

On the SEIFA Index of Relative Socio-economic Advantage and Disadvantage, Wallace Rockhole scores in decile 1 out of 10, which is well below the national average.

Wallace Rockhole is served by Wallace Rockhole School.
